I also encountered similar problems.....When a probe was replaced the
shimming changed. Regardless if the original probe was re installed.

After many days of trouble shooting we found that there was a piece of
magnetic material in the LN2 can. I guess, some time before I had arrived
there was an ice block that needed to be cleared. We assumed something got
left in the can that was magnetic.

We were able to confirm this by the following method........Use a large
piece of magnetic material, and try to make the loose part move while the
probe is shimmed and in place. Obviously if there is a change in the shims,
you have something loose in the magnet.
